Having mentors

My friend Adrian Buckmaster is one of the finest
photographers I know.  He has taught me so much
about this industry and the art of my craft. 
I think it is important to share with others and
have someone you respect help guide you or just
give you suggestions. We have gotten into major debates
over things, because we are both very passionate people.
But I love debating and he doesn't mind it either.
It's healthy to challenge friends, it makes you grow and
think about things.   If you don't have a mentor,
maybe be open to one, and your mentor will find you.
